AssemblyAI
AssemblyAI is a speech-to-text API for developers. It transcribes audio and provides audio-intelligence features such as summarization, speaker detection, sentiment and topic detection. It is built for teams that want to add transcription and audio understanding to their own products.

What it does
AssemblyAI turns audio into text through an API and offers post-processing intelligence on that text. Developers integrate it into apps for meeting transcription, media captioning, call analytics and more. Pricing is usage-based, which fits products that scale with minutes of audio.

Limitations
- - Requires engineering to integrate.
- - Accuracy varies with audio quality and language.
- - Costs grow with transcription volume.
- - For an end-user meeting recorder, a complete app like Otter is more convenient.
FAQ
Is AssemblyAI only an API?
Yes, it is developer-facing. End users get a finished app, not the API.
What does it do beyond transcription?
It offers features like summarization, speaker identification and topic detection, depending on the plan.
